The technologist is responsible for executing all radiographic and fluoroscopic procedures within the department, at the bedside, and in the operating room, including those requiring contrast agents. This role involves assisting physicians during procedures, using independent judgment for complex situations, and ensuring the technical quality of all evaluated images.
Candidates must possess the ARRT certification, a Delaware state license in Radiology Technology, and current Basic Life Support (BLS) certification. The position requires working rotating 8-hour shifts, including days, evenings, nights, weekends, and holidays.

Referral Rewards Program For more than 90 years, Saint Francis Hospital has served the Wilmington community and Northern New Castle County by providing compassionate health care of the highest quality. Founded by the Sisters of Saint Francis of Philadelphia in 1924, Saint Francis heeds a particular call to serve those in need. Our ministry is to serve all who require expert medical care regardless of religion, race, color, creed or economic status. Trinity Health is one of the largest not-for-profit, faith-based health care systems in the nation. Together, we’re 121,000 colleagues and nearly 36,500 physicians and clinicians caring for diverse communities across 27 states. Nationally recognized for care and experience, our system includes 101 hospitals, 126 continuing care locations, the second largest PACE program in the country, 136 urgent care locations, and many other health and well-being services. Based in Livonia, Michigan, in fiscal year 2023, we invested $1.5 billion in our communities through charity care and other community benefit programs.
